Harrisdale · Suburb / Locality
Long-term health conditions and the need for help with everyday activities.
Fewer people struggle with long-term illness in Harrisdale than in most other areas, making it a remarkably healthy place to live. Only 15.8% of residents report a long-term health condition, which is far below the national figure of 27.7%. This suggests a population that generally enjoys good physical and mental wellbeing.
Long-term conditions people report.
Mental health conditions are much lower here than in most areas, affecting only 4.9% of people. Most residents report no long-term health issues at all, while those who do most commonly deal with asthma or other general conditions.

People needing help with daily activities.
Daily life is easier for most here, as only 2.2% of people need help with daily activities. This is well below the Australian figure of 5.8%.
